Funding an irrevocable trust at least five years before needing nursing home assistance protects those funds because you’ve given them away to the trust.
An irrevocable trust can also protect special-needs beneficiaries by allowing them to qualify for government benefits, which they might not be able to do if they inherit assets outright. Typically you will change the titles on real estate, stocks, CDs, bank accounts, investments, insurance, and other assets with titles. Most Living Trusts also include jewelry, clothes, art, furniture, and other assets that do not have titles. Often, this step requires consultation with accountants and attorneys. In addition, you’ll also need to designate the person or persons benefiting from the trust upon your death. A revocable trust is one you can dissolve or amend any time you like if you’re still mentally competent, so these trusts don’t protect against lawsuit liability or estate taxes. This type of Trust is when the grantor gives up ownership of the assets that they place in the Trust. The trust must be irrevocable to take advantage of the federal tax savings, which would likely not exist if a grantor could dissolve the trust at will.
